I'm just sitting down for the evening and watching "The Waltz King" for the first time. It was a two part television movie that aired in the U.S. on the "Disneyland" anthology series, and was released theatrically abroad.
Anyway, it is really good. I mean REALLY good. Okay it's no 'Pollyanna' or 'Swiss Family Robinson', but it is a great Disney film with some awesome cinematography, decent script, great acting, and impeccable soundtrack. I'm not sure how historically accurate it is, but if anyone can rent this VHS, buy it online, or borrow it from someone, I highly recommend it for a quality Disney production.
